Ingredients

Gather these simple yet essential ingredients to make your Irresistible Pumpkin Cheesecake Bars truly special:

  • 1 cup graham cracker crumbs: The perfect base that provides a satisfying crunch.
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ted: Adds richness and helps bind the crust.
  • 16 oz cream cheese, softened: The star of the show, delivering a smooth, creamy texture.
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ar: Sweetens just right, allowing the pumpkin flavor to shine.
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ree: The king of fall flavors, bringing moisture and warmth.
  • 2 large eggs, room temperature: Gives structure and richness.
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ract: A hint of sweetness that elevates the entire dessert.
  • 1 tsp ground cinnamon: Another iconic fall flavor that boosts warmth.
  • 1/2 tsp ground nutmeg: Adds complexity and depth to the pumpkin flavor.
  • Whipped cream (optional for serving): For that dreamy dollop on top that brings it all together.

Step-by-Step

Creating your Irresistible Pumpkin Cheesecake Bars is as easy as 1-2-3! Here’s how to put it all together:

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Prepare an 8×8-inch baking dish by either greasing it or lining it with parchment paper for easy removal.

  2. In a b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s, melted butter, and sugar. Press this delightful mixture firmly into the bottom of the prepared dish, creating a luscious crust that will hold everything together.

  3. In another b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th. Gradually add the granulated sugar and mix until fluffy and creamy—a heavenly consistency that brings joy.

  4. Gently mix in the pumpkin puree, eggs, vanilla extract, cinnamon, and nutmeg until everything is well blended. The rich orange hue and fragrant spices will make your kitchen smell like autumn bliss!

  5. Pour the beautiful pumpkin filling over the crust and bake for 25-30 minutes—you want them set but with a slight jiggle in the center, creating that melt-in-your-mouth texture.

  6. Allow the bars to cool completely at room temperature before refrigerating for at least two hours. This is essential; it allows the bars to firm up beautifully. Serve chilled or at room temperature with optional whipped cream for a touch of decadence.

Common Mistakes

While making Irresistible Pumpkin Cheesecake Bars is simple, here are some common pitfalls to avoid:

  • Overbaking: Keep an eye on the time! Baking too long can lead to a dry texture. The bars should be set but still slightly jiggly in the middle.
  • Texture Issues: Make sure your cream cheese is softened to room temperature for a smooth filling; cold cream cheese can create lumps.
  • Messes: Lining the pan with parchment paper can save you a world of frustration when it’s time to remove your bars for serving.

Storing Tips

To savor your Irresistible Pumpkin Cheesecake Bars well beyond the first day, try these storage methods:

  • Freezing Portions: Wrap individual bars in plastic wrap and place them in an airtight container for up to three months. Just thaw them in the fridge overnight when you’re ready to enjoy!
  • Reheating Instructions: For those who prefer them warm, gently reheat in the oven at 300°F (150°C) for about 10 minutes, keeping an eye to avoid over-baking.

FAQs

  1. Can I use fresh pumpkin instead of canned pumpkin puree?

    • Yes! Just make sure it’s properly cooked and pureed for the right texture.
  2. How can I make this recipe vegan?

    • Use vegan cream cheese, a flaxseed egg substitute, and coconut butter for the crust.
  3. Can I make these bars ahead of time?

    • Absolutely! These bars are perfect for making a day or two in advance.
  4. What if I don’t have graham crackers?

    • You can substitute with digestive biscuits or even crushed Oreos for a different flavor!
  5. Can I add chocolate to the filling?

    • Yes! Swirling in some melted chocolate or chocolate chips can take these bars to an even more indulgent level.
